PT Journal AU Zhang, L Brunnett, G Rusdorf, S TI Real-time Human Motion Capture with Simple Marker Sets and Monocular Video SO JVRB - Journal of Virtual Reality and Broadcasting PY 2011 VL 8(2011) IS 1 DI 10.20385/1860-2037/8.2011.1 DE Computervision-based motion capture; Human motion capture; Inverse kinematics AB In this paper we present a hybrid method to track humanmotions in real-time. With simplified markersets and monocular video input, the strength of bothmarker-based and marker-free motion capturing areutilized: A cumbersome marker calibration is avoidedwhile the robustness of the marker-free tracking is enhancedby referencing the tracked marker positions.An improved inverse kinematics solver is employedfor real-time pose estimation. A computer-visionbasedapproach is applied to refine the pose estimationand reduce the ambiguity of the inverse kinematics solutions.We use this hybrid method to capture typicaltable tennis upper body movements in a real-time virtualreality application.
